Jean-Nicolas Graux c2f65cddfc net: gptp: fix race condition on timestamp callback
If time aware system has more than 1 gptp port, because there is only
one boolean to handle callback registering, a race condition can occur
for instance in case 2 master ports are waiting for a timestamp following
sending of sync message. More in details, callback may be unregistered
by port 1 while port 2 is waiting for timestamp event.

The issue is solved by declaring as much as boolean and struct
net_if_timestamp_cb as the number of declared ports
(=CONFIG_NET_GPTP_NUM_PORTS).
